fix(docker): B1 update shell hooks to gateway verb names

Smoke run 3 showed stop-hook.sh complaining 'Denied: you stopped
without calling a terminal tool' AFTER agents successfully called
i_am_idle() — because the hook listed 9 pre-gateway verb names
(roboco_agent_idle, roboco_task_substitute, etc.) that no longer
exist. Same staleness in bash-guard-hook.sh.

Both hooks now reference current gateway verbs only. stop-hook
branches its suggestion by ROBOCO_AGENT_ROLE so devs see
i_am_done/i_am_blocked, QAs see pass/fail, PMs see complete/escalate_up.

Spec ref: docs/superpowers/specs/2026-05-12-post-smoke-3-fixes-design.md
section B1.
